natural fiber
Textiles; Manufactured fibers
A class name for various genera of fibers (including filaments) of (1) animal (i.e., silk and wool); (2) mineral (i.e., asbestos); or (3) vegetable origin (i.e., cotton, flax, jute, and ramie).
mussiness
Textiles; Manufactured fibers
A fabric defect on the surface that is characterized by undesirable unevenness caused by many minor deformations. Mussiness is independent of the presence of soil.

narrow fabric
Textiles; Manufactured fibers
Any nonelastic woven fabric, 12 inches or less in width, having a selvage on either side, except ribbon and seam binding.

naphthalene
Textiles; Manufactured fibers
A solid aromatic hydrocarbon (C 10 H 8 ) derived from coal tar. Naphthalene is used as moth flakes and as the basis of certain dye components.
nap
Textiles; Manufactured fibers
A downy surface given to a cloth when part of the fiber is raised from the basic structure.
